Abstract
The following genes were localized by in situ hybridization on distal chromosome 15 of the mouse: thyroglobulin (Tgn) to 15D3/E, parvalbumin (Pva) to 15E, and the NADH-dependent cytosolic form of glycerol-3-phosphate dehydrogenase (Gdc-1) to 15F1–3. These genes belong to three different conserved chromosomal linkage groups on human chromosomes 8, 22, and 12, respectively.Keywords
